The importance of natural energy sources as an alternative to conventional energy sources has grown significantly as a result of rising energy demand and environmental issues. Renewable energy sources are a rapidly expanding industry with enormous promise. Particularly for rural areas, solar energy is crucial as a key source of energy. The goal of this project is to create a method for monitoring the Sun's maximum output while also maximizing efficiency by using an LDR module. The hardware and software development portions of this project are separated into two categories. Light Dependent Resistors (LDR) are used in hardware development to capture sunlight at its strongest. The solar panel is rotated by three servo motors at the LDR's maximum light source point. The system's performance has been evaluated and contrasted with that of a standard solar panel.
